The innovation particularly focused on two kinds of skills: the ability to apply the concepts of social work to actual client cases and to use academic language when describing the handling of those cases. The evaluation of the innovation revealed that on the whole students considered the innovation useful because it helped them to get familiar with the nature of social work. When compared to the performance of students in the past, the statistical analysis of the scores that students received on the essay showed no significant improvement. However, the co-teacher of the course, who graded the essays, spoke of a notable improvement in terms of the quality of the essays, especially in terms of understanding what a social worker does.
